catlover Posted November 29, 2015 Share Posted November 29, 2015 Over the past periods, various users (including myself) have put in questions, feature requests and what not a number of times in the forums pertaining to the Ruler & Guides. Particularly the moveable zero point of the rulers, and the color of the guides has been an issue from the first version of Affinity Designer & Photo. Unfortunately until now, apparently with the release of a new MAS version imminent, it appears these issues have not been solved yet. I realise that it will take a lot of developer's work, but it is truly a serious drawback in using the programs. Nevertheless, I respectfully re-submit my -and others' - remarks about the Drawing Aids, in the hope that they will be updated ASAP. Here they are : RULERS : Moveable zero point. This would also go a ways to answering the feature request for a measuring tool. GUIDES : Choice of color, so as to be able to set a contrasting color to one's work. Lock / Unlock guides with the move tool, irrespective of tool being used Adjust guides already set with the move tool, irrespective of tool being used. GRID : Choice of color ( for the same reason as the guides) Perspective grid : drag points (Horizontal or Vertical simultaneously. Thank you.
